Gypsum is actually a delicate sulfate mineral composed of calcium sulfate dihydrate, While using the chemical system CaSO4·2H2O. It truly is broadly found in mother nature and has long been utilized by humans for Many yrs. Gypsum is a typical mineral that is located in sedimentary rock formations and is usually associated with other minerals for instance halite, anhydrite, and sulfur. It really is a flexible mineral which has a wide array of utilizes in many industries, like agriculture, construction, and production.

Gypsum is a Obviously happening mineral that is definitely formed from the evaporation of seawater. It is often present in substantial deposits in places where by there was as soon as a shallow sea, like the Mediterranean Sea and the Great Salt Lake in Utah. Gypsum can even be found in volcanic rock formations and in parts where There's been a significant concentration of sulfur inside the soil. The mineral is usually white or colorless, but it really may also look in shades of grey, brown, or pink, based on the impurities current while in the rock. Gypsum contains a Mohs hardness of two, which means it is relatively gentle and may be simply scratched that has a fingernail.

The Takes advantage of of Gypsum


Gypsum has a variety of uses in various industries due to its exclusive Attributes. The most widespread employs of gypsum is while in the manufacture of plaster and drywall. When gypsum is heated to about 150°C, it loses its h2o information and will become a wonderful powder generally known as plaster of Paris. This powder could be mixed with h2o to kind a paste that may be used to make molds, casts, and sculptures. Plaster of Paris is usually accustomed to make drywall, which is a popular setting up substance for interior partitions and ceilings.

Together with its use in construction, gypsum is usually Utilized in agriculture as being a soil amendment. Gypsum may also help increase soil structure and drainage, lower soil compaction, and boost The provision of nutrients to plants. It may support to neutralize soil acidity and Increase the effectiveness of fertilizers. Gypsum is usually Utilized in the creation of cement and as being a filler in paper, paint, and plastics. It is usually utilized for a desiccant to absorb dampness and for a coagulant within the manufacture of tofu.

Some great benefits of Gypsum in Agriculture


Gypsum has long been acknowledged for its valuable consequences on soil and crop manufacturing. Among the list of main benefits of employing gypsum in agriculture is its power to improve soil construction. Gypsum aids to interrupt up compacted soil and make improvements to drainage, which can lead to much better root growth and greater h2o infiltration. This can result in healthier plants with improved resistance to drought and illness.

Yet another advantage of making use of gypsum in agriculture is its capability to lessen soil erosion. Gypsum can assist to stabilize soil particles and stop them from currently being washed away by rain or irrigation. This will support to guard useful topsoil and prevent nutrient loss, which can lead to enhanced crop yields. Gypsum may enable to lessen the destructive outcomes of soil salinity by displacing sodium ions through the soil particles and strengthening The supply of other important nutrients.

Gypsum can also assistance to Enhance the efficiency of fertilizers by increasing The provision of nutrients to vegetation. Gypsum might help to lower nutrient leaching and runoff, which may result in improved nutrient uptake by crops. This may end up in healthier crops with larger yields and enhanced good quality. Additionally, gypsum may also help to neutralize soil acidity and Enhance the pH balance on the soil, which can result in enhanced nutrient availability and much better plant expansion.

The Part of Gypsum in Design


Gypsum plays an important function in the development industry resulting from its distinctive Houses and flexibility. One of many most important makes use of of gypsum in development is in the manufacture of plaster and drywall. Plaster of Paris, which happens to be produced from gypsum, is utilised to develop molds, casts, and sculptures for decorative needs. It is usually used to make drywall, which is a popular making content for interior walls and ceilings.

Drywall is constructed from gypsum which has been compressed between two layers of paper to type rigid panels. These panels are lightweight, effortless to set up, and supply fantastic fireplace resistance and seem insulation. Drywall is a price-effective developing materials which is broadly Utilized in residential and industrial building tasks. It may be very easily finished with paint or wallpaper to create a smooth, beautiful floor.

How Gypsum is Formed


Gypsum is fashioned throughout the evaporation of seawater over a lot of a long time. When seawater evaporates, it leaves at the rear of dissolved minerals for example calcium sulfate, which may crystallize into gypsum beneath the correct ailments. Gypsum may also be fashioned through the evaporation of saline lakes or because of the reaction of sulfuric acid with limestone or dolomite.
